Especially on Gigabyte, which tends to have a dual bios on many boards, which if you try to boot and fail, then it flips to the backup bios, and fails again, then flashback doesn't work until you remove the CPU and RAM, because it can't flash the backup BIOS via flashback unless it's on the primary bios at the time. Most modern mobos have dual BIOS and/or BIOS flashback features that reduce the chance of you bricking your motherboard, and if the BIOS update fails you can either flash back or use the other BIOS chip if it has dual BIOS.
